Document
拖动滑块完成拼图
首页 专利交易 科技果 科技人才 科技服务 国际服务 商标交易 会员权益 IP管家助手 需求市场 关于龙图腾
 /  免费注册
到顶部 到底部
清空 搜索

基于多目标模型的船舶启发式搜索算法及系统 

买专利卖专利找龙图腾,真高效! 查专利查商标用IPTOP,全免费!专利年费监控用IP管家,真方便!

申请/专利权人:烟台市北海海洋工程技术有限公司

摘要:本发明公开了一种基于多目标模型的船舶启发式搜索算法及系统,属于船舶安全的技术领域,搜索算法包括目标定义、状态空间定义、启发函数设计、搜索算法实现、路径评估与选择。本发明不仅能够综合考虑船员安全性、疏散时间和疏散距离等多个目标,还能够通过智能的搜索策略,在有限时间内找到较优的疏散路径。这为船舶安全管理者提供了一种全新的、高效的船舶疏散规划方法,有望在实际船舶应急疏散中发挥重要作用。

主权项:1.一种基于多目标模型的船舶启发式搜索算法,其特征在于,包括以下步骤:S1、目标定义:确定优化目标,并建立多目标优化模型;S2、状态空间定义:将船舶内部结构抽象为状态空间,其中每个状态包括船员在船舶内的位置和状态;S3、启发函数设计:设计启发函数,根据多目标优化模型对各个状态进行评估,并为搜索过程提供启发性信息;S4、搜索算法实现:采用启发式搜索算法,在状态空间中搜索最优的疏散路径;S5、路径评估与选择:根据搜索结果,评估各条疏散路径的优劣,并选择最优的疏散路径,以实现船员安全和快速疏散;S2具体包括:S21、定义状态:定义船舶内部的状态,所述状态包括船员所处的位置、船员的行动状态、船舱的开闭状态和船舶内部的环境条件;S22、状态空间建模:根据船舶内部的各种状态组织成状态空间,所述状态空间用图或者网络的形式表示,其中,节点表示状态,边表示状态之间的转移关系,通过状态空间的建模,以描述船舶内部的状态和船员的位置分布情况;S23、定义状态转移规则:根据每个状态,定义状态转移规则,即确定从当前状态到下一个状态的方式和条件,通过状态转移函数f定义状态转移规则,状态转移函数f将当前状态C和行动作为输入,返回下一个状态C’作为输出;其中,状态转移函数表示为:f:C×A→C’,式中,A表示行动空间,A中的元素表示船员可以采取的行动,C表示状态空间,C={,,……,},=,,,其中表示第个状态,每个状态用一个向量表示,包含了船员的位置、行动状态,其中表示船员的横坐标位置,表示船员的纵坐标位置,表示船员的行动状态;S24、状态空间初始化:通过初始化状态空间,确定初始状态,为搜索算法提供起点;所述初始状态包括船员的起始位置和初始行动状态;S25、目标状态定义:定义目标状态,即船员成功逃生到安全区域的状态,该状态为特定的位置或者特定的状态;在S3中,启发函数根据多目标优化模型对各个状态进行评估,并为搜索过程提供启发性信息,具体包括:S31、目标函数转化:将多目标优化模型中的目标函数转化为启发函数,即根据每个状态的特征和当前状况计算出启发值,根据启发值估计从当前状态到目标状态的最佳路径长度,将每个目标函数的值线型映射到固定范围内,即[0,1],实现公式如下: 式中:表示目标函数的值,表示映射后的值,和分别表示目标函数的最小值和最大值;S32、状态评估:根据每个状态C,根据船舶内部的情况和船员的位置分布,评估船员在当前状态下的安全性、疏散时间和疏散距离;S33、启发值计算:根据S32中的状态评估,得到当前状态的各个优化目标的值,将映射后的各个目标函数值按照权重系数加权求和,得到启发函数的值,计算公式如下: ;式中,代表启发函数值,启发函数值反映了当前状态到达目标状态的估计优劣情况,该值越大表示越优;代表映射后的船员的安全性的目标函数值、代表映射后的疏散时间的目标函数值、代表映射后的疏散距离的目标函数值,、和的取值范围均为[0,1],取值越接近1表示目标越好,和取值越接近0表示越好;是船员安全性的权重系数、是疏散时间的权重系数、是疏散距离的权重系数,和均为正权重,用于调节各个目标函数在综合目标中的影响力;S34、启发值更新:在搜索过程中,根据当前状态的变化情况,动态更新启发值。

全文数据:

权利要求:

百度查询: 烟台市北海海洋工程技术有限公司 基于多目标模型的船舶启发式搜索算法及系统

免责声明
1、本报告根据公开、合法渠道获得相关数据和信息,力求客观、公正,但并不保证数据的最终完整性和准确性。
2、报告中的分析和结论仅反映本公司于发布本报告当日的职业理解,仅供参考使用,不能作为本公司承担任何法律责任的依据或者凭证。